Details
A vulnerability was found in Apache HTTP Server up to 2.4.66 and classified as problematic. Affected by this issue is some unknown processing of the component mod_authn_socache.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a null pointer dereference vulnerability. Using CWE to declare the problem leads to CWE-476. A NULL pointer dereference occurs when the application dereferences a pointer that it expects to be valid, but is NULL, typically causing a crash or exit. Impacted is availability. CVE summarizes:
A NULL pointer dereference in the mod_authn_socache in Apache HTTP Server 2.4.66 and earlier allows an unauthenticated remote user to crash a child process in a caching forward proxy configuration. Users are recommended to upgrade to version 2.4.67, which fixes this issue.
The weakness was presented by Pavel Kohout. The advisory is shared for download at httpd.apache.org. This vulnerability is handled as CVE-2026-33007 since 03/17/2026. The exploitation is known to be easy. The attack may be launched remotely. No form of authentication is required for exploitation.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$0-$5k (estimation calculated on 05/13/2026).
The vulnerability scanner Nessus provides a plugin with the ID 312249 (FreeBSD : www/apache24 -- Multiple vulnerabilities (1ccc383b-486a-11f1-8b62-8447094a420f)), which helps to determine the existence of the flaw in a target environment.
Upgrading to version 2.4.67 eliminates this vulnerability.
